Indirect manufacturing costs are the costs that a factory must cover for the manufacture of a product, apart from materials and direct labor. They relate to the entire operation of the company and overcome the manufacturing process of a specific product. They are also found as general manufacturing costs.

In the case of response c), factory supplies are all those materials that are consumed within the factory but are not part of the raw materials. This includes oils, greases, lubricants, stationery, etc.

In the case of response d), indirect labor costs are those that make the operation of the company possible but cannot be assigned to a particular product. For example, the salary value of a manager who manages the operation of the entire company and not only in a product line.

ABC company issued 3000 shares of stock for $5 per share and issued 5000 shares for land valued at $10,000. How much cash did AB
stellarik [79]

Answer:

The cash received by ABC company from the issuing of stock is $15,000.

Explanation:

It is given that ABC company issued 3000 shares of stock for $5 per share.

The cash received by ABC company from the issuing 3000 shares of stock is

Cash=3000\times \$5

Cash=\$15,000

It is also given that ABC company issued 5000 shares for land valued at $10,000. It means ABC company received land instead of cash. So, total cash received by ABC company from the issuing of stock is $15000

Therefore, the cash received by ABC company from the issuing of stock is $15,000.
